Dave Pope

I was born in Scotland in 1946 and moved to Northumberland at the age of
three.
In 1996 I gave up a local teaching career to venture into the world of
internet websites, working for short while for a web design company south of
the Tyne.
In 1998 I set up my own locally based web company called
MorpethNet.
I am active in the local
Chamber of Trade and in the
Parish of
Morpeth, both of which allow me to take a part in the local
community.
My involvement in Morpeth's affairs has made me many friends, and, I
suppose, a few enemies, but I still think it a grand place to live and work,
in spite of the 3 feet of water our home suffered in Sept '08
